UAE and Iran Engage in High-Level Talks Amid Tensions
The United Arab Emirates (UAE) is reportedly set to unlock billions of dollars for Iran in a significant diplomatic maneuver aimed at easing escalating tensions in the region. Recent reports indicate that the UAE has already paid Iran several billion dollars to halt attacks, and is now considering releasing up to $10 billion more as part of a broader effort to foster peace. The two countries have held their first face-to-face security talks since the conflict began, seeking to establish a framework for reducing hostilities and improving bilateral relations. While some media outlets claim that funds have been transferred to Iran, UAE officials have categorically denied these allegations, emphasizing their commitment to deescalation while navigating the complexities of ongoing geopolitical dynamics.
